Abstract: In this paper, high pure α-Al2O3 powder is prepared through active hydrolysis by using high pure aluminum as raw material . Using X-ray diffractometer, scanning electron microscope, laser particle size analyzer and ICP-OES to research the phase transitions, organizational structure, particle size distribution and the purity of the α-Al2O3 powder. The results show that: the high pure α-Al2O3 powder have micrometer level of the size, good dispersion and purity of 5N under atomization, hydrolysis reaction and calcination at 1200°C for three hours.

Abstract: The AlTiC master alloy has been prepared in different components to refine 99.8%Al and 99.98%Al, then compared to two typical Al5Ti1B in refining efficiency and the grain nuclear. The result showed that the refining efficiency seemed better if the nucleation of high pure aluminum revealed complexity and variety. It may due to that the latency heterogeneous nucleation was efficient on the whole, consequently accelerated refining efficiency.
